Denmark-based company GameAnalytics has announced the appointment of PopCap’s Allison Bilas as its new vice president of product. Bilas joined PopCap in 2010 as a social games business analyst, later rising to become senior manager of the studio’s game analytics department. Naughty Dog’s PS3-exclusive title The Last of Us is being adapted into a live-action film for the big screen, with Sam Raimi’s Ghost House Pictures production company on board to produce.
